(Argentina): This Excel file can help the translators to make the translation of the ecocodes file. The file has the ECO codes (version 1.16) in English, Spanish and French as example. The first 3 columns should not
be modified. Then, the following 3 columns
have the names of the openings in English, Spanish and French, these columns can
be modified. Example: You can replace anyone of the three columns with the new translated openings, the translator can choose which of the languages it will use as source. It is very easy in Excel search
and replace some words like "Variation", "Opening", "Attack", etc. to the new
language The following column (seventh
column) has another special character "}" The eighth column has the movements (in English) (necessary, don't change and don't translate) It is very easy also to replace texts like Nf6 (in Spanish, Cf6), but to be careful to modify the eighth column, for this reason the Excel file has a backup copy of the columns that you should not be modified. I recommend that once finished the translation, the backup copy is used to restore this columns. Finally when the translation is concluded, simply hide the unnecessary columns (in other languages), select all the cells and copy to a text editor like Notepad. Then, eliminate the "Tab" characters of the text file created. The text file should be saved with the following name: "ecocodesXX.txt". Where XX is the number of the language. Example, English=9, Spanish=10, French=12, German=7, Catalan=3."

Hello my chess friends, A second version, the Mainbook "Giant" is now at the disposal of singulars who have DSL for rapid download, and enough available memory. Capacity: 82,2 Mb (6,1 Mb *.rar) with 232.489 variations and 2.843.020 moves. Hard to decide precisely if such a big book is necessary. It is constructed on the basis of Mainbook 4.0 with the same configuration, but extended with games from two big PGN files. Despite its big volume, the book preserves proportion between short, medium and long variations. With good reason, one says that quantity does not necessarily lead to better quality. Only the user has to decide, if he needs such a big book. Anyway, thanks to my older son who, following my indications, performed the hardest work, and also my heart-felt thanks to the two chess friends and old partners, who put at my disposal the PGN files.

The next and perhaps most interesting chess program in middlegame in this times is Gandalf 6.0 by Steen Suurballe (Denmark). Steen's program is very strongth for long time analyses, middlegame / strategic positions and have a very good opening book. Book author Dan Wulff develops the book for Gandalf since more as 10 years. I believe Shredder 7.04 / 8.0 is maybe 30 ELO stronger as Gandalf 6.0 but Gandalf have the more spektakular playing style in middlegame. In combination with Shredder / Gandalf you have the optimal analyze tool. The opening book by Dan is compatible to Arena Chess GUI.
